Overview
Biological catecholamines are a group of monoamine neurotransmitters and hormones derived from tyrosine. The primary members include dopamine, norepinephrine (noradrenaline), and epinephrine (adrenaline). These compounds play critical roles in the sympathetic nervous system, regulating physiological responses to stress, heart rate, and blood pressure. In biochemical terms, catecholamines share a common structure of a catechol (benzene with two hydroxyl groups) and an amine side chain. Their production occurs mainly in the adrenal medulla and neuronal cells, with synthesis pathways involving tyrosine hydroxylase and aromatic L-amino acid decarboxylase enzymes.
Physical and Chemical Properties
Catecholamines exhibit high reactivity due to their catechol ring structure, making them prone to oxidation when exposed to air or light. This property necessitates strict storage conditions, typically in amber vials under inert gas. In aqueous solutions, they show optimal stability at pH 3-4. The compounds are polar and water-soluble, with dopamine hydrochloride being the most common salt form for commercial use. UV-Vis spectroscopy typically shows maximum absorption at 280 nm. Mass spectrometry and HPLC are standard analytical methods for purity verification, with retention times varying by derivative.
Main Applications
In clinical medicine, catecholamine analogs are used to treat hypotension (e.g., dopamine injections) and anaphylaxis (epinephrine auto-injectors). Research-grade catecholamines are essential for neurological studies, particularly in Parkinson's disease research where dopamine deficiency is implicated. The pharmaceutical industry utilizes these compounds as intermediates for synthesizing cardiovascular drugs and CNS medications. Diagnostic laboratories employ them as standards for HPLC analysis of patient samples in pheochromocytoma detection and other endocrine disorders.
Safety and Storage
Catecholamines require careful handling due to their potential to cause skin irritation and sensitization. Laboratories should use nitrile gloves and conduct transfers in chemical fume hoods. Oxidized products may form reactive quinones, necessitating regular inventory checks. Long-term storage demands argon-purged containers with desiccants, preferably at -20°C for multi-year stability. For B2B shipments, temperature-controlled logistics with humidity indicators are recommended. Material Safety Data Sheets (MSDS) must accompany all commercial transactions.
B2B Procurement Guide
When sourcing catecholamines, buyers should verify: 1) Certificate of Analysis including HPLC purity (≥98% for most applications), 2) Residual solvent levels (meets ICH Q3C guidelines), and 3) Microbial limits for sterile applications. Bulk pharmaceutical buyers typically require GMP-compliant manufacturing documentation. Lead times range from 2-6 weeks for custom syntheses. Consider suppliers with ISO 13485 certification for medical-grade products. For research quantities, 100mg to 1kg packaging options are commonly available with unit price reductions at kilogram scale.
